What do I need to know before retiring in York?
When we asked people what advice they would give someone preparing to move to York, they said...
"Expats considering retiring in York, should be aware of several factors to ensure a smooth transition and enjoyable retirement experience. Firstly, it is essential to research and understand the UK's visa and residency requirements, as well as any potential tax implications for retirees. The cost of living in York is generally lower than in London, but it is still essential to budget and plan for housing, utilities, transportation, and other daily expenses. Expats should also familiarize themselves with the local healthcare system, including registering with a general practitioner (GP) and understanding the coverage provided by the National Health Service (NHS). York has a rich history and vibrant cultural scene, offering numerous opportunities for retirees to engage in social activities and explore the city's heritage. It is essential to learn about local customs, traditions, and etiquette to integrate into the community successfully. The climate in York is temperate, with mild summers and cool winters, so expats should be prepared for the weather and invest in appropriate clothing. Additionally, public transportation is widely available and reliable, making it easy to navigate the city and surrounding areas. Finally, it is crucial for expats to establish a support network of friends and acquaintances, both from the local community and fellow expats. Joining clubs, attending social events, and participating in community activities can help retirees build connections and make the most of their retirement in York," said a member in York, England.
